The displaced people from Anbar living in difficult humanitarian conditions, and the Iraqi Red Crescent is making extraordinary efforts to relief

BAGHDAD / Mohammed al-Khuzai Since mid-April 2015, the security situation in Anbar governorate led to the displacement of a large number of local residents, according to an assessment  conducted by the Iraqi Red Crescent’s volunteers the total number of displaced people during the past month is more than (132,000) displaced people. More than 15 thousand citizens has displaced to Musaiab district and the Iraqi Red Crescent teams provide them relief assistance

The Iraqi Red Crescent Society (IRCS) announced that more than 15,000 citizens has displaced from Anbar governorate to Musaiab district (Northern of Babylon) as a result of the security situation.
